After taking grants and loans into account, the average net price for students is $21,512.
In 2024 Eastern Connecticut State University had an average net price — the price paid after factoring in grants and loans — of $21,512. Between 2023 and 2024, the average net price of Eastern Connecticut State University grew by 1.45%.

Average net price is calculated from full-time beginning undergraduate students who were awarded a grant or scholarship from federal, state or local governments, or the institution.

Eastern Connecticut State University has an endowment valued at nearly $20.6M, as of the end of the 2024 fiscal year.
